I have tried all the hangover remedies (drink water before bed, take aspirin before bed, eat a greasy breakfast etc.) Some do help but this is a surefire way to get rid of one. We started decorating for Christmas and setting up the tree yesterday. Well I started drinking while doing it. When done I watched two movies and continued drinking. Needless to say I felt terrible this morning. So instead of sitting around feeling awful all day I jumped on my mountain bike and went for a brisk 10 mile ride. When I got home I had no hangover at all. I think the combination of getting my heart rate way up and breathing all that fresh air did the trick. Next time any or you overindulge give it a try.

When it comes to drinking plenty of water, my understanding is that you should intersperse the intake of alcohol, with the intake of water, along the same time-frame. "Sloshing," for a few hours, then downing a gallon of water, won't cut it.
A local "Master Sommellier," who does frequent interviews, says that he's, often, asked about hangovers. He recommends a glass of water, for every glass of wine. I don't know if/how that ratio might change, when it comes to beers, or harder liquors.
